The Perks Of Living In Cambridge, MA

Home to not one but two of the world's most prestigious universities, Cambridge, MA, has earned its bragging rights. Located across the Charles River from Boston, this vibrant city of close to 120,000 is widely considered one of the top cities in the US to live and work.

Cambridge boasts a thriving economy, a rich arts and culture scene, and world-class museums. This city has something for everyone, whether you're a fan of fine dining, top-notch education, innovation, or outdoor adventure.

A Young Professional's Dream City

Cambridge is an extremely attractive option for young professionals looking for a new home. The unemployment rate is below the national average, the economy is thriving, and the city is blowing up in terms of startups and tech companies. With pharmaceutical giants like Pfizer and Moderna calling Cambridge home, it has earned the apt nickname "Biotech City." Some top industries in the city include technology, education, biotechnology, and life sciences.

Home To Harvard And MIT

Although there are several colleges and universities to choose from, Cambridge is home to Harvard and the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T). Need we say more?

Harvard is a private Ivy League school. It's America's oldest and one of its best higher learning institutions. The school has over 35,000 students and offers more than 3,700 courses in 50 fields of study. MIT is a private research university with nearly 12,000 students offering 57 majors and 59 minors. It is currently ranked as the second-best university in the nation.

Hip Neighborhoods To Live (Even Though They're Square!)

Harvard Square

This highly desirable historic district is located in the heart of Cambridge. Harvard is just around the corner, and so are the Harvard Book Store and the popular Out of Town News kiosk. Harvard Square is vibrant, diverse, and full of exciting attractions and amenities. Not surprisingly, the neighborhood is mainly comprised of students, professors, artists, and young professionals.

Kendall Square

Kendall Square sits directly across Boston along the bank of the Charles River. The neighborhood is home for several students and young professionals, as you'll find MIT, Harvard, and numerous tech and biotech companies here. In fact, many locals refer to Kendall Square as the "Most Innovative Square Mile on the Planet." The area also offers its residents plenty of desirable amenities and attractions.

Porter Square

A lively commercial district and fabulous shopping opportunities attract countless people to Porter Square. Its charming residential areas are popular with families, and the nightlife and dynamic entertainment opportunities make it a hit with singles and young professionals. The Porter Square MBTA Station makes commuting to nearby Boston a breeze.

Best Priced Storage Units in Cambridge, MA

A storage unit’s price is based on several factors, including the facility’s amenities (such as 24/7 access, free use of truck), the storage unit’s amenities (such as climate control, electrical outlet), facility location, unit location (a ground floor unit will be more expensive), and overall demand in your area.

When looking at pricing for storage units in Cambridge, it’s important to think about rental rates in terms of price for value. Sometimes, the cheapest storage unit doesn’t always mean it’s the best unit for YOUR needs.
